The back side of the movement, also on display behind a sapphire crystal, showcases the skeletonized central rotor with 21k gold oscillating mass, and a rotor track with decorative finishing. The Glashütte wave decoration, more rubies, and a wheel bridge with two-tone engravings are also visible on the rear side.
Two versions of the Glashütte Original PanoMaticInverse will be available at retail in summer 2014, both with round 42-mm cases: one with a satin-polished rose gold case with gold appliqué indices and brown Louisiana alligator Nubuk leather strap (above); the other with a satin-brushed and polished stainless steel case, blue appliqué indices, and a dark blue Louisiana alligator strap (below). Both watches have a fold-over clasp that matches the case material. Glashütte Original has not yet announced U.S. retail prices for the watches.
